The Holtriem wind farm is a wind farm in the East Frisian municipality of Holtriem and is located in the area of ​​the member municipalities of Westerholt , Schweindorf and Nenndorf . The wind farm opened in 1998 was the largest wind farm in Europe when it opened. It is operated by the wind farm Norderland GmbH & Co. Holtriemer Hammrich I .

Characteristics

The wind farm has been in operation since 1998. However, the wind farm is currently still in a construction phase. Some Enercon E-115 systems have been installed since the end of 2016 . These should be fully operational in 2018. The wind farm has 40 wind turbines of the type Enercon E-66 . In mid-2005 the wind farm was expanded by four Enercon E-70 and three Enercon E-48 turbines . Twenty-eight Enercon E-82s were installed in 2009 . A couple of Enercon E-115 systems were added later . At the beginning of 2017 4 Enercon E-101 were put into operation. The installed electrical output is 207 megawatts

Wind turbine with viewing platform

As a special feature, one of the E-66 systems is designed as a wind turbine with a viewing platform and is accessible to the public. A spiral staircase with 297 steps takes visitors to the glazed viewing platform at a height of 65 meters.
